Hi, can anyone help me out here. I have a series parts that I want to have cnc milled. The guys at the shop asked for a dxf file for each of the parts. Each part is quite simple. Basically rectangles with a load of holes drilled in it. Each part will use 3/4'' aluminium.
Do I need to provide a 3D image or just a 2D image with all of the holes dimensioned?
I am using SolidWorks 2010, and I have tried saving as a dxf but there seems to be a lot a options which I don't really understand.
Can anyone guide me through this. Cheers
- Create a slddrw of the model with the required view for machining.
- Your sheet scale and part scale MUST MUST MUST be 1:1
- Save as dxf/dwg
